The Role

The vision for South Eastern Sydney Local Health District (SESLHD) is ‘exceptional care, healthier lives’. SESLHD is committed to enabling our community to be healthy and well, and to providing the best possible compassionate care when people need it.

The Manager, Medical Education Unit is responsible for the strategic and operational leadership of the Prince of Wales Hospital Medical Education Unit, ensuring the delivery of high-quality, efficient and responsive medical education and training services.

The role leads the development and implementation of medical education priorities in partnership with key stakeholders, supporting organisational objectives, accreditation requirements and the evolving needs of the medical workforce.

Where you'll be working

Prince of Wales Hospital and Community Health Service is a Level 6 Tertiary Referral Hospital with an inpatient bed base of 370. Each year we care for more than 70,000 patients in our Emergency Department and have around 50,000 admissions to the inpatient units. POWH offers an outpatient service and rural outreach service and provides more than 900,000 occasions of non-admitted patient care each year, including innovative virtual models of care. We have transitioned the majority of inpatient units and wards to the Acute Services Building (ASB) including a state of the art Emergency Department and Intensive Care Unit. POWH provides an exceptional staff experience and enhanced patient and family outcomes as a result of the provision of person-centred care.

Selection Criteria
  • Relevant tertiary qualifications in management, training and/or education, or relevant equivalent work experience, or a combination of study and work experience.
  • Demonstrated extensive knowledge of delivery of educational training programs in the NSW health care environment, including application of policy; principles and guidelines in relation to Junior Medical Officer Medical Education and Training.
  • Demonstrated high level verbal and written communication skills, including the ability to lead; engage; influence; negotiate and motivate at all levels of the organisation to achieve outcomes, and demonstrated ability to develop and maintain effective working relationships with senior management and other key stakeholders.
  • Detailed knowledge of contemporary issues in education and training in a health care setting, both locally and more broadly.
  • Proven experience in the implementation and coordination of effective education and training programs in a health care setting.
  • Demonstrated high level analytical and problem solving skills that lead to the development of innovative solutions to workplace issues in relation to education and training.
  • Demonstrated human resource management experience and demonstrated capacity to deliver outcomes
  • Ability to travel, as required, and holds a valid NSW Driver’s Licence.
